The Alpine KTP-600 is designed for flexible installation due to its compact size. It can be installed in various locations such as under seats or within the console.

4.1 Fametrahana ny AmpLifer

Choose a mounting location that is dry, well-ventilated, and away from direct heat sources. Use the provided Velcro tape or other suitable mounting hardware to secure the amplifier firmly to prevent movement during vehicle operation.

4.2 Fifandraisana tariby

The KTP-600 supports both RCA (low-level) and speaker (high-level) inputs, allowing compatibility with a wide range of head units. All necessary cables for installation are included.

  • Fampifandraisana herinaratra: Connect the power supply cord to the vehicle's battery (positive terminal) and a suitable ground point (negative terminal). Ensure an inline fuse is installed close to the battery.
  • Fifandraisana amin'ny mpandahateny: Ampifandraiso amin'ny amplifier's speaker outputs using the provided speaker cords. Ensure correct polarity for each speaker.

4.3 Mahazoa fanitsiana

ny amplifier features gain adjustment controls to match the output level of your head unit. Proper gain setting is crucial for achieving clear sound without distortion.

  1. Manomboka amin'ny amplifier's gain control set to its minimum position.
  2. Turn your head unit volume up to about 75-80% of its maximum level.

7. Famahana olana

If you encounter issues with your Alpine KTP-600 amplifier, jereo ireto dingana famahana olana manaraka ireto:

7.1 Tsy misy feo

  • Check all power and ground connections. Ensure they are secure and free from corrosion.
  • Verify the remote turn-on wire is connected and receiving power from the head unit.
  • Jereo ny "fuse" eo amin'ny tariby herinaratra. Soloy raha simba.
  • Ensure input cables (RCA or speaker level) are correctly connected to both the head unit and the ampLifer.
  • Confirm speaker wires are properly connected and not shorted.
  • Adjust the gain control. It might be set too low.

7.3 Amplifier Mihoatra ny hafanana

The KTP-600 is a compact amplifier and can generate heat, especially during prolonged high-volume operation. If the amplifier frequently enters protection mode due to overheating:

  • Ensure the mounting location provides adequate ventilation. Do not cover the ampLifer.
  • Hamarino fa ny amplifier is not installed in an enclosed space without airflow.
  • Consider adding external cooling, such as a small fan, or a heatsink if consistent overheating occurs, as noted by some users.
  • Check speaker impedance. Running speakers with too low impedance can cause excessive heat.
  • Reduce the gain setting to prevent the amplifier from working too hard.
